How Do Arlo Lithium Ion Batteries Compare to Traditional Alkaline Batteries?

Arlo Lithium Ion Batteries last 2-3x longer than alkaline options, deliver consistent power until depletion, and reduce waste via recharging. They operate efficiently in extreme temperatures, whereas alkaline batteries often fail in cold conditions. Lithium-ion chemistry also prevents voltage drops, ensuring devices like Arlo cameras function optimally without sudden shutdowns.

What Are the Key Features of Arlo Lithium Ion Rechargeable Batteries?

Key features include 3.7V voltage, 500+ charge cycles, built-in microchip for overcharge protection, and USB-C recharging (0% to 100% in 4 hours). They’re compatible with Arlo Pro 3/4/5, Ultra, and Essential cameras. The batteries also feature a low-self-discharge rate, retaining 80% charge after 6 months of storage.

How to Properly Maintain Arlo Lithium Ion Rechargeable Batteries?

Avoid deep discharges; recharge when battery levels hit 20%. Store in a cool, dry place at 50% charge if unused for extended periods. Clean contacts with a dry cloth monthly to prevent corrosion. Use only Arlo-approved chargers to avoid overheating. Partial charging (20%-80%) extends lifespan by reducing stress on lithium-ion cells.

What Safety Mechanisms Are Built into Arlo Lithium Ion Batteries?

Arlo batteries include short-circuit prevention, overcharge/over-discharge protection, and thermal stability controls. A built-in PCM (Protection Circuit Module) automatically cuts power during voltage spikes or extreme temperatures. The casing is flame-retardant and meets UL 2054 safety standards, reducing risks of leaks or explosions.

How Does Temperature Affect Arlo Lithium Ion Battery Efficiency?

Cold temperatures (-4°F to 32°F/-20°C to 0°C) slow ion movement, reducing capacity by 20-30%. High heat (above 113°F/45°C) accelerates degradation. Arlo batteries mitigate this with insulated cells and adaptive charge rates. For optimal performance, avoid placing cameras in direct sunlight or unheated outdoor areas during winter.

Are Arlo Lithium Ion Batteries Environmentally Friendly?

Yes. They reduce landfill waste via 500+ recharges, equivalent to 1,000 disposable batteries. Arlo’s recycling program accepts expired units, recovering cobalt and lithium for reuse. However, improper disposal can release toxic chemicals, so always use certified e-waste centers.

Q: Can I use third-party chargers with Arlo Lithium Ion Batteries?
A: No. Non-Arlo chargers may lack voltage regulation, causing overheating or reduced battery life.
Q: How do I check my Arlo battery’s health?
A: Open the Arlo app, select your camera, and navigate to “Device Settings > Battery.” Health metrics show remaining capacity and cycle count.
Q: Do Arlo batteries work with non-Arlo devices?
A: While physically compatible with some gadgets, Arlo’s firmware is optimized for their cameras. Using them elsewhere may void warranties.
